12 Subject: Highways; speed limits; town highways; unpaved roads;
13 municipalities
14 Statement of purpose of bill as introduced: This bill proposes to set a default
15 statutory maximum speed limit of 35 miles per hour for all unposted and
16 unpaved town highways, as defined in 19 V.S.A. § 301(7), appearing on town
17 highway maps, as required pursuant to 19 V.S.A. § 305.
18 An act relating to municipal speed limits on unposted and unpaved town
